There is only one option as previously rumored. The HO is gone. The base engine is 430/1075 mated to a ZF Powerline with a column shifter. Grid heater is gone, replaced by glow plugs. Topside oil canister housing and both primary and secondary fuel canisters/filters mounted on the engine. There's a new combo DOC/SCR and EGR system.
